By all means. The platform we have here at ARM - Versatile Express - has
a pretty generic idea of "multimedia bus", carrying a set of RGB pixel
data and digital audio. There are three possible source of those: an
FPGA on the motherboard and two daughterboards which can take random
combination of FPGAs or test chips. In other words: the pixel data can
be generated by anything. And some of those things can be driven by
existing fbdev drivers. Now Tom is trying to make the most modern driver
for the oldest of the things ;-)

So that's about sources. All of them are connected to yet another FPGA
which acts as a muxer (switch if you wish). And from there things are
fed to SiI9022 HDMI/DVI formatter which is pretty common in the
"embedded world". In other words: loads of other fbdev-driven display
controllers are driving them as well (googling for sii9022 reveals at
least 3 different more or less custom drivers for it). And this chip is
also a reason Tom mentioned EDID. In order to get (just access, not even
parse) it we must jump through hoops - the chip acts as a I2C master
itself and must be kindly asked to switch into a sort of I2C bridge
mode.
btw, you might want to have a look at some of the existing i2c slave
encoders, since that sounds a lot like what the si9022 is.  There is
already drivers/gpu/drm/i2c/sil164_drv.c for some other SI part.  And
tda998x is another more recently added hdmi encoder/formatter (the
edid probing code in there might serve as a reasonable source of
inspiration)

btw, I think that having some share-able KMS objects is a good idea.
I'm not entirely sure that the directions that the current CDF
proposals are headed is necessarily the right way forward.  I'd prefer
to see small/incremental evolution of KMS (ie. add drm_bridge and
drm_panel, and refactor the existing encoder-slave).  Keeping it
inside drm means that we can evolve it more easily, and avoid layers
of glue code for no good reason.
To keep the story short - I'm a great enthusiast of CDF because it
caters for both DRM *and* fbdev. Today. I'm looking forward to the day
when the last fbdev driver is kicked off the kernel, but it doesn't look
like happening soon. At the same time I couldn't care less about naming,
so if you prefer to call it drm_panel (but keep the API abstract enough
so non-DRM drivers can use them as well) - it's fine for me :-) There
are already generic mode/timing structures and DT bidnings available
(with helpers for the interesting parties), so this doesn't seem like a
unreasonable request?
Well, if you have something complex enough to benefit from CDF, then
you probably ought to be looking at drm/kms.  If someone wants to
somehow come up with some glue to re-use shareable drm/kms components
from fbdev, well.. I guess I don't really care about what goes in
fbdev.  My main concern is that we have more than enough work to do,
and have more than enough complexity.  If we end up w/ bunch of glue
to tie things in to drm properties, how drm helpers sequence things
during modeset, locking, etc.. I just don't see that turning out well.
 And also, just on the logistical side, having something shared across
subsystems makes changes more of a pain during the merge window.  Not
to mention backports to stable kernels, distro kernels, etc.  It all
just seems like it will be a lot of unnecessary headache.
